2020 GMC Sierra 2500HD: common problems and reliability

The 2020 GMC Sierra 2500HD has 73 owner-filed NHTSA complaints and 9 recalls on record. The most-reported areas are power train and electrical system. Owners most often flag transmission reliability problems — including shudder, grinding, failure to shift, high temperatures, and complete replacements under warranty. affects multiple model years (e.g., 2013, 2016, 2017). frequency: very frequent.

What owners say across generations

Sentiment is mixed and heavily dependent on model year, powertrain choice, and intended use. Positive feedback centers on the truck's capability, towing comfort, and the refined ride quality of the independent front suspension, particularly in newer models. Th

  • Transmission reliability problems — including shudder, grinding, failure to shift, high temperatures, and complete replacements under warranty. Affects multiple model years (e.g., 2013, 2016, 2017). Frequency: very frequent.
  • Duramax diesel high cost of ownership — very expensive repairs (quotes of $6,000+ per incident, $20,000+ total), emissions system (DEF/DPF) failures, injector failures, and general unreliability cited as reasons to avoid. Frequency: very frequent.
  • Diesel Particulate Filter (DPF) clogging — occurs with frequent short trips or stop-and-go driving, leading to expensive cleaning ($800-$1,600) or replacement (~$12,000). Frequency: recurrent.
  • Front suspension/steering component wear — including wheel bearings and torsion bar mount failures, especially on older 4x4 models. Frequency: recurrent.
  • Fuel system issues — fuel pump failures on gas and diesel models. Frequency: recurrent.
